Bu yazıda Windows ortamında Dev C++ üzerine OpenGL kurulumundan bahsedeceğim.
OpenGL Nedir?
OpenGL (İngilizce: Open Graphics Library, Türkçe: Açık Grafik Kütüphanesi), gelişmiş donanım desteğini kullanarak hem iki hem de üç boyutlu grafikleri ekrana çizmek için kullanılan ücretsiz bir grafik uygulama geliştirme arabirimidir. Windows, Linux, MacOS ve Solaris gibi birçok işletim sisteminde yaygın olarak ve Playstation 3 başta olmak üzere bazı oyun konsollarınca desteklenir. Donanım tarafında ise SGI, ATI, Nvidia veya Intel gibi büyük üreticiler her ekran kartında OpenGL desteği sunar. wiki sayfasına git
Dev C++ Nedir?
Dev C++, C (programlama dili) ve C++ dilleri ile GCC’nin Windows sürümü olan MinGw derleyici setini destekleyen, GNU GPL lisanslı ile dağıtılan özgür bir tümleşik geliştirme ortamıdır.
Tüm arabirimi Delphi ile geliştirilmiş ve ilk çıktığı zaman oldukça popüler bir yazılım olmuştur. Proje SourceForge tarafından barındırılmaktadır. İçinde dahili olarak bulunan DevPaks paket dağıtım aracıyla ek kütüphaneler, şablonlar ve araçlar programlama ortamına aktarılabilir.
Dev C++ Kurulum Dosyasını İndir
http://www.mediafire.com/download/jvca73gqgg0l783/Setup_DEVC%2B%2B+5.4.1.rar
OpenGL Kütüphanelerini İndir
http://chortle.ccsu.edu/Bloodshed/glutming.zip
Kurulum
glutming.zip dosyası içindeki dosyları ilgili yerlere atınız
glut.h Dev-Cpp\MinGW32\include\GL "Dev C++'ın kurulu olduğu dizine gidiniz" libglut32.a Dev-Cpp\MinGW32\lib "Dev C++'ın kurulu olduğu dizine gidiniz" glut32.dll Windows\System32 and Windows\SysWOW64 "Windows'un kurulu olduğu dizine gidiniz"
Dev C++ programını çalıştırıp menüden
Tools->Compiler Options tıklayınız
Compiler sekmesine “-lglu32 -lglut32 -lopengl32” kütüphaneleri yazınız.
Bu işlemleri yaptıktan sonra OpenGL artık kodlarınızda çalışacaktır. Bir başka yazııda örnek bir uygulama yapılacaktır.